In the Augusta area, professional cabinet installation for a standard kitchen typically ranges from $2,000 to $6,000, heavily dependent on the complexity, cabinet material, and whether it's a reface or full replacement. This labor cost is separate from the cabinet units themselves. Regional pricing is influenced by the local cost of living and the travel considerations for contractors serving our more rural community compared to the St. Louis metro.
For standard cabinet installation that doesn't alter plumbing or electrical layouts, a permit is usually not required in Augusta or St. Charles County. However, if your project involves moving walls, plumbing lines, or electrical outlets as part of a larger kitchen remodel, you must check with the St. Charles County Department of Community Development. It's always best to hire a licensed and insured local installer who understands these requirements.
Missouri's significant humidity swings, especially in river towns like Augusta, can cause wood to expand and contract. A professional installer will account for this by ensuring proper acclimation of cabinets to your home's environment before installation and leaving appropriate expansion gaps. We recommend choosing materials like quarter-sawn oak, maple, or quality plywood boxes that are more dimensionally stable, and using finishes that provide a good moisture barrier.
While installation can occur year-round, late spring and early fall are ideal in Augusta due to milder temperatures and lower humidity, which aids in material handling and adhesive curing. For a typical kitchen, professional installation takes 2-4 days once all materials are on-site. Schedule well in advance, as local quality contractors often book up several weeks ahead during these peak seasons.
